Product Description

An indirect evaporative Cooler also works on the principle of Evaporative air cooling but it uses a heat exchanger in the primary stage. In contrast to direct evaporative cooling, the water and ambient air flow in different channels.The water and hot air does not come in direct contact with each other and that is why it is called indirect evaporative cooler.The indirect evaporative cooler cools the incming hot air sensibly. Its efficiency depends on difference between Dry bulb and wet bulb temperature. Better wet bulb depression ( DBT-WBT) and better cooling efficiency.The air coming out of heat exchanger is dry ,as it does not get mixed with water. This dry cooled air can be best used for cooling Electric panel rooms, data centres and server rooms. it can be advantageously used in manufacturing industries where the product being manufactured is hygroscopic or susceptible to moist airAdvantages of indirect Evaporative cooler:Better Cooling than Direct Evaporative Cooling80% more Energy Efficient than air conditionerConsumes less water than Direct Evaporative CoolingEnvironmental friendly, CFC free coolingDry Cooling No free moisture partices added to incoming stream in IEC stage.
